Flying Cars

Flying Cars drops you into a sleek hover vehicle with one goal: outfly the competition across sprawling, neon-soaked skylines. The game blends classic racing tension with true three-dimensional movement, letting you bank through narrow alleyways, skim above crowded streets, or break into open air above the rooftops. Every course is a vertical playground where boost pads and shortcuts reward daring pilots who are willing to leave the beaten path. Mastering the art of aerial control is key to staying ahead. Tap the boost at the right moment to surge past rivals, but watch your energy gauge—overuse leaves you vulnerable. Obstacles range from drones and billboards to canyons of steel, and one wrong turn can send you spiraling into a wall. With responsive controls and a series of increasingly challenging tracks, Flying Cars offers a fresh twist on arcade racing that’s easy to pick up but tough to truly master.

How to Play

Steer your flying car through checkpoints while balancing speed and stability. Use the boost button for bursts of acceleration, and tilt your vehicle to glide smoothly through gaps and around corners.

Tips for Playing

  • Practice using short bursts of boost rather than holding it down, so you keep control on tight turns.
  • Look for alternate paths above or below the main track—they often hide speed pads that shave seconds off your lap.
  • Keep an eye on your energy meter; conserve boosts for long straightaways where they matter most.
  • When approaching a sharp turn, ease off the throttle slightly before tilting to avoid clipping walls.
  • Memorize the layout of each course to anticipate obstacles before they appear on screen.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Flying Cars?

Flying Cars is a futuristic racing game where you pilot hover vehicles through neon-lit city environments, competing against AI opponents.

How do I control my flying car?

Use the arrow keys or WASD to steer, and press the spacebar to boost. The controls are simple but require finesse to master.

Are there different tracks in the game?

Yes, the game features multiple tracks set in various parts of the city, each with its own layout and difficulty level.

Can I play Flying Cars on my phone?

The game is designed for browser play and works best on a computer with a keyboard, though some mobile browsers may support touch controls.

What happens if I crash into a building?

Crashing slows you down and may cause you to lose control temporarily, but you'll recover quickly and can continue racing.

Is there a multiplayer mode?

Flying Cars focuses on single-player racing against computer-controlled opponents, but the challenge comes from beating their times and perfecting your runs.
